Can Asthma Be Cured?

Can Asthma Be Cured?

According to the National Heart, Lung, and Blood Institute, asthma is a chronic condition that inflames and narrows the airways of a person’s lungs. Since this inflammation causes their airways to swell, an asthmatic patient at a walk-in clinic in California may experience periods of wheezing, shortness of breath, chest tightness, and bouts of coughing. They might have to deal with these symptoms rarely or every single day and might experience symptoms ranging from mild to severe.

While there are a variety of options available to treat an asthma attack, modern science has not yet found a cure for this long-term condition. However, there is already a lot of research carried out in relevant areas (e.g., indoor and outdoor pollution, allergies) to help researchers understand more about how asthma can be effectively controlled. Patients who believe that they have already been “cured” may actually just be in one of their “quiet times” when asthma attacks are not making themselves known. Among the many urgent care services needed for asthma attacks, prevention and long-term management are integral in stopping them. More often than not, these involve learning to identify the patient’s triggers, taking measures to avoid them, taking medications as prescribed by doctors, and tracking their breathing to ensure that their medications are keeping their symptoms under control. The right medicines will usually vary on a case-to-case basis and will depend on a number of things, including but not limited to the patient’s age, asthma triggers, symptoms, and what keeps their asthma under control.
